In deformation applications, calenders are machines that give the flat sheet a complex tubular shape, mainly round or elliptical. They may seem extremely simple machines to design and manage, but they are machines that require rigidity and precision to obtain a quality product.
They differ from each other in size (length of the product) and in the rollingthicknesses.
Duplomatic MS is a leader in the supply of systems for both medium-small calenders (sheet metal thicknesses up to 10 mm) and medium and medium-large calenders sheet metal thicknesses over 100 mm).
The hydraulic circuit for simple calenders generally provides cylinders in series with the possibility of varying the tilt inclination. This circuit is generally used on low-power calenders as it is known that in a series circuit the power is calculated only on the section of the main cylinder. High powers would require very large cylinders.
For this type of calenders, Duplomatic MS proposes a new hydraulic circuit.
The hydraulic circuit is designed according to the final product. If the calender is made to produce round or conical shapes, the hydraulic circuit is used in series (one block for each frame) with double pump, to manage the movements of the two frames independently (when it is necessary to vary the angle for conicity) and synchronized, depending on the type of profile. With the fast/slow system, it is possible to obtain a final positioning accuracy of a few tenths of a millimetre, in line with the needs. The hydraulic circuit in series makes it possible to exploit the entire push area of the cylinders of each frame. It also reduces calendering times by being able to exploit higher speeds during movements.
When the final product has a particular shape, such as the diesel tanks of large trucks, Duplomatic MS offers a hydraulic circuit with interpolated axes.
These tanks have an elliptical shape and require extreme calendering precision to make sure that the edges fit together perfectly for welding. In addition, the calendering time must be as short as possible because it is a large series production.
DXE3J-LZ* servo valvesare installed in these systems to ensure parallelism and positioning accuracy of less than a tenth of a millimetre.
